Description

The first phase of the Fort Worth Convention Center Expansion included a 30,000 SF ballroom, 56,000 SF of exhibit space and 12,500 SF of meeting space. The new amenities and dynamic public spaces bring increased tourism and larger business volumes to the City of Fort Worth. The second phase of the expansion inlcuded 27,000 SF of additional exhibit space, 18,000 SF of meeting space and 100,000 SF of renovation to existing exhibit space. The Fort Worth Convention Center features a grand facade of mulit-colored brick, custom carpets, a star tower and a terrazzo belt buckle - the distiguishing centerpiece of the south lobby.
